I stayed at Boutiquehotel Dreesen for three days during a class reunion trip, and it truly impressed me. Housed in a beautiful historic villa in a quiet neighborhood, the hotel is ideally situated—just a short walk from the Rhein and the heart of Bad Godesberg. The serene location felt like a retreat but was still super accessible. The staff were wonderfully warm and helpful, and check-in was smooth and welcoming. A heads-up for late arrivals: the reception isn’t staffed 24/7, so plan accordingly. My room was well-designed and comfortable, with a cozy bed, a desk for work, and a modern, spotless bathroom. While not large, it was excellent value for the price. Bonus points for the complimentary Coke and bottled water in the fridge! The Wi-Fi worked reliably throughout my stay (just don’t forget to ask for the password at the front desk). Breakfast was ample and delicious, and I especially appreciated the option to dine outdoors on the lovely patio—such a peaceful start to the day. The only minor downside was the lack of air-conditioning during a hot stretch of weather. Opening the windows helped, but it did let in a bit of street noise. Nothing unbearable, just something to be mindful of if you're used to air-conditioned spaces. All in all, I’d gladly stay here again. It’s a perfect spot for solo travelers or couples looking for charm, cleanliness, and a quiet atmosphere with easy access to everything. Just check the forecast if you're sensitive to heat!

FAQs about Boutiquehotel Dreesen - Villa Godesberg

Is parking available at the property?

Yes, limited parking is available on-site, and it is free.


What type of breakfast is offered and what are the serving hours?

Buffet breakfasts are served on weekdays from 7:00 AM to 10:00 AM and on weekends from 8:00 AM to 10:30 AM for a fee of approximately EUR 16 per person.


What are the standard check-in and check-out times?

Check-in is from 2:00 PM until 8:00 PM, and check-out is until 11:30 AM. Early or late check-in/check-out may be available upon request and could incur additional charges.


What accessibility features are available for guests with disabilities?

The property offers step-free entrances and wheelchair-accessible facilities in public areas. Specific details about room accessibility features are not provided.

Where is the property located in relation to key landmarks?

The hotel is located in Bad Godesberg, Bonn, within a 10-minute walk of the Rhine and Bad Godesberg Ferry Terminal. It is approximately 0.8 km from Kammerspiele and 1 km from Rhineland Nature Park.


What are the policies for guests staying with children?

One child aged 7 years old or younger stays free when occupying the parent or guardian's room, using existing bedding.


What are the policies regarding extra beds and cribs?

The property offers cribs for a fee of EUR 25 per night and rollaway beds for a fee of EUR 30 per night. Availability is subject to request and confirmation.
